Don Lucio and Brother Pío 1960 Directed by José Antonio Nieves Conde Don Lucio y el hermano pío

Brother Pío, intending to collect charity for a group of nuns who run an orphanage, travels to Madrid with a statue of the Baby Jesus. On the train ride there, he meets Lucio, a slick-talking small-time thief, who steals the statue from him in order to collect the donations for himself.
